#c59c98 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#c59c98 is composed of 77.3% red, 61.2%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 20.8% magenta, 22.8%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 5.3 degrees, a saturation of 28% and a lightness of 68.4%. #c59c98 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#8b3931. Closest websafe color is: #cc9999.

Shades and Tints of #c59c98

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0606 is the darkest color, while #fefcf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#c59c98

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b2abab is the less saturated color, while #fd6e60 is the most saturated one.
